Description
The Opportunity:
As a Salesforce solution engineer, you know how to harness the Salesforce platform by developing low-code apps and creating user-friendly solutions for your clients. We’re looking for someone like you to build an experience from vision to a production-ready system.
As a Salesforce solution engineer, you’ll solve problems by developing an end-to-end solution in a fast-paced, Agile environment. You’ll work in many aspects of the Salesforce development life cycle, including working with business and product owners to design the best solution and declarative configuration utilizing the Salesforce platform, App Builder, Flows, and 3rd party tools, to automate deployments. You’ll collaborate with an Agile team to overcome your customer’s challenges. You’ll analyze the needs and the environment to make sure the solution you’re developing considers the architecture and operating environment, as well as future functionality and enhancements.
Using your technical knowledge and your appetite to learn, you’ll work cross-collaboratively to help automate and accelerate cloud modernization and reduce system maintenance and development costs. You’ll be a trusted advisor to your clients as you help translate their IT needs and future goals into a plan by crafting architectural patterns, design standards, and implementation best practices.

You Have:
- 3+ years of experience designing, modifying, developing, writing, and implementing Salesforce applications
- 3+ years of experience with the Salesforce platform, such as Public Sector Solutions, OmniStudio, Health Cloud, Service Cloud, or Experience Cloud
- Experience with automating business processes using Flow, adhering to Salesforce governor limits and best practices
- Experience with Salesforce sharing and security, including roles, profiles, permissions, OWD, and sharing rules
- Knowledge of Agile software development practices
- Ability to translate requirements into technical solutions
- Secret clearance
- HS diploma or GED
Nice If You Have:
- Experience integrating Salesforce with external systems and applications using REST and SOAP APIs, Batch, and Async processes
- Knowledge of Salesforce DevOps technologies and tools, including Copado, Flosum, and Salesforce DX
- Knowledge of version control systems, including Git and Bitbucket
- Active TS/SCI clearance; willingness to take a polygraph exam
- Salesforce Advanced Administrator Certification, Platform Developer I Certification, Service Cloud Certification, or Experience Cloud Certification
